The Deniers Which social media behavior where asking questions allow them to start conversations? ‘The Quizzers The Approval Seekers The Ghosts The Deniers soup 4a Let Us Study ICT on Social Change Social Change refers to any changes of the social order in the society. Social Change may include social institutions, social behaviors, or social relations, It can be done in any form of multi-media. You can make social changes by campaigns. Campaigns are a work in an organized and active way toward a particular goal; typically, a political or social one. A campaign will help you promote and organize your project properly. Simplified ICT Project Process Overview: RELEASE & PROMOTION DEVELOPMENT ) ca ( MAINTENANCE 1. Planning is the process of thinking about the activities required to achieve a desired goal. It is the first and foremost activity to achieve desired results. It involves the creation and maintenance of aplan, such as psychological aspects that require conceptual skills. It involves the following tasks: Conceptualizing your project Researching on available data about your topic Setting deadlines and meetings Assigning people to various tasks Finding a web or blog host epee 3 f. Creating a site map for website tour g. Listing down all applications, that you need including web apps h. Funding (if applicable) Creating a Concept Paper Before starting your project, your group should be able to do the necessary paperwork. This allows experts to see if your project is doable over the time frame that was given and if it is significant enough to be made into reality. A concept paper is a document used to convince a panel of potential funders to kelp a product, program, or service to become a reality, Consider the five elements of a concept paper: 1, Introduction refers to the mission and vision and a brief introduction of your project 2. Purpose ~ it refers to the reasons why this project is worth your group and your sponsor's time, effort, and money. 3. Description refers to the necessary information about the project. In ICT, it involves the sites you are going to produce and the purpose of eaca and how they work in unison. 4. Support contains the budget needed for the project. Some concept papers do not specify any amount requested from the sponsor. 5. Contact information refers to the information on how the group can be reached. Development - it refers to the actual creation of the website(s), and the production of images, infographics, and the like. Media you can use: Text Videos Pictures Audio Websites 3. Release and Promotion refers to the actual release of the website for public view and promotion. Promotion typically starts before the actual release, 4. Maintenance refers to responding the feedback of your site visitors and continuing to improve your website. In meintaining and improving the site there are many things to consider. According to Rebecca Dye, a social media manager at First Direct, there are 12 Different Behaviors in Social Media 12 Different Behaviors in Social Media 1. The Ultras - check feeds dozens of times a day. Happily, admit their obsession. (14% of Facebook users spend at least 2 hours a day on the network} 2. The Deniers — social media do not control their lives but gets anxious when unable to access networks. (20% of Facebook users would feel anxious or isolated if they had to deactivate their accounts. 3. The Virgins ~ taking first tentative steps in social media. (19% of British people don’t use any social networks) 4, The Peacocks - popularity contest, high numbers of followers, fans, likes and retweets. (1 out of 10 Twitter users want more followers than friends.) 5. The Lurkers — hiding in the shadows of cyberspace. Watches what others are saying, but rarely (if ever) participate themselves. (45% of Facebook users described themselves as “observers”) 6. The Ranters - mock and mid in face-to-face conversations. Highly opinionated online. 7. The Changelings - adopt completely new personality online so no one knows their real identities. 8. The Ghosts - create anonymous profiles, for fear of giving out personal information to strangers. 9. The Informers ~ seek admiration by being the first to share the latest trends with the audience. 10. The Approval Seekers — constantly check feeds and timelines after posting. Worry until people respond. 11. The Quizzers - asking questions allow them to start conversations. 12. The Dippers - access their pages infrequently, often going days, of even weeks without posting. ws Let Us Practice DIRECTIONS: A.
